FSA, ECA and NSI sign Memorandum of Understanding

As a result of the agreement ECA and FSA members will be eligible for discounts on NSI initial certification fees and courses, while NSI approved companies who apply for FSA or ECA membership will receive a discount on their first year’s subscription fee. The MoU was signed at IFSEC International and will take effect from 1st July this year.

‘We’ve worked together on a number of issues over the years, so formalising this relationship in this way was a natural move,’ said ECA Group CEO Steve Bratt. ‘This is a crucial time for the electrical, fire and security industries and this agreement will mean we are able to combine our expertise for the good of the industry and allow our respective members access to the others’ offerings at a reduced rate.’

Richard Jenkins, chief executive of NSI, commented, ‘The ECA, FSA and NSI are committed to improving industry standards, ensuring clients receive the highest quality service from their contractors and helping businesses evolve and grow, so it seems fitting to put this agreement together now. This should help firms of all sizes have access to the services and support they need.’
